VPS连接不上怎么办?_5个常见原因及解决方法
VPS连接不上的常见原因有哪些?
| 问题类型 | 可能原因 | 解决方案 |
|---|---|---|
| 网络连接问题 | 本地网络故障、VPS服务器IP被封 | 检查本地网络、联系服务商解封 |
| 配置错误 | SSH端口设置错误、防火墙规则限制 | 检查配置文件、调整防火墙规则 |
| 服务异常 | VPS服务商故障、系统资源耗尽 | 联系服务商、重启或升级配置 |
| 认证失败 | 密码错误、密钥不匹配 | 重置密码、重新生成密钥 |
SEO优化软件下载|站长都在用的流量暴涨工具,附赠关键词挖掘教程
VPS服务器能做什么?_全面解析VPS的十大实用功能与应用场景
# VPS连接不上怎么办?5个常见原因及解决方法
当您遇到VPS连接不上的问题时,可能会感到困惑和沮丧。本文将为您分析VPS连接不上的常见原因,并提供相应的解决方案,帮助您快速恢复连接。
## 网络连接问题
**网络连接问题**是导致VPS连接不上的最常见原因之一。这包括本地网络故障和VPS服务器IP被封等情况。
* 检查本地网络是否正常,尝试连接其他网站或服务
* 使用ping命令测试VPS服务器的连通性
* 如果IP被封,联系VPS服务商申请解封
## 配置错误
**配置错误**也可能导致VPS连接失败,特别是SSH端口设置错误或防火墙规则限制。
1. 检查SSH配置文件中的端口设置是否正确
2. 确认防火墙规则是否允许连接
3. 如果是Windows VPS,检查远程桌面设置
4. 对于Linux VPS,检查sshd服务是否正常运行
## 服务异常
**服务异常**包括VPS服务商故障和系统资源耗尽等情况。
* 联系VPS服务商确认是否有服务中断
* 检查系统资源使用情况(CPU、内存、磁盘空间)
* 必要时重启VPS或升级配置
* 查看系统日志(/var/log/messages或/var/log/syslog)寻找错误信息
## 认证失败
**认证失败**通常是由于密码错误或密钥不匹配导致的。
* 确认使用的用户名和密码是否正确
* 检查SSH密钥是否匹配
* 尝试重置密码或重新生成密钥对
* 对于Linux VPS,检查/etc/ssh/sshd_config中的认证设置
零基础也能3个月速成!SEO学习周期全解析(附2025最新学习路径)
## 相关问题展示和回答
**1. 为什么我的VPS突然连接不上了?**
可能是由于服务商网络故障、系统资源耗尽或IP被封等原因。建议先检查本地网络,然后联系服务商确认状态。
**2. 如何判断是本地网络问题还是VPS问题?**
可以尝试连接其他网站测试本地网络,同时使用ping命令测试VPS服务器的连通性。如果其他网站能正常访问但ping不通VPS,则可能是VPS问题。
**3. VPS连接超时怎么办?**
检查防火墙设置,确认端口是否开放。如果是SSH连接,尝试使用-v参数查看详细连接过程,定位问题所在。
**4. 为什么重置密码后还是无法连接?**
确保新密码已正确设置并保存,检查是否区分大小写。对于Linux VPS,可能需要等待几分钟让密码更改生效。
**5. VPS显示"Connection refused"错误是什么原因?**
这通常表示服务未运行或端口未监听。检查相关服务(如sshd)是否已启动,以及防火墙是否阻止了连接。
发表评论